WebAug 5, 2024 · According to its source code (v2.82) dnsmasq verifies that the socket addresses (IP/Port) of the upstream name servers are not the same as one of its own. This is a sanity check, otherwise dnsmasq would forward queries to itself, which could cause an infinite loop. WebOct 10, 2015 · Configure your dnsmasq instance to explicit list of interfaces you want it to listen on. In /etc/dnsmasq.conf you can use either interface names interface=eth0 or interface IP listen-address=192.168.0.1. Even with this set, dnsmasq will helpfully bind to all interfaces, so disable that by adding bind-interfaces to the config file.
